Jimmy Smith's son Trey Smith: College prospect for 2015

#1

Here is his profile on Rivals.

 

http://sports.yahoo.com/louisville/footb...ith-161240

 

He just got an offer from Louisville. Currently he also has offers from Memphis and Mississippi State.

 

Interesting note here is Louisville coach Bob Petrino was once a Jaguars assistanct coach when Jimmy was in his prime.
